Did you hear about "Riogate"? This strategy paper of Innervisions' campaign with Addidas in Brazil got leaked. I mean, I knew that there was a lot of marketing BS in dance music but I didn't think that even the fucking selfies are deliberately manufactured

quote:
COMMUNICATION PLAN
LOST IN A MOMENT IN BRAZIL
General:
� Innervisions Facebook only, no new channels for Innervisions
� Support from adidas Global, adidas Originals, adidas Football and adidas Brazil
� Possible global media partner for wrap up video (e.g. Earmilk, XLR8R, Hypetrak)
Goal:
� Credible adidas integration on Innervision�s social channels, including FB page from
� Innervisions Label, Dixon, �me & Henrik Schwarz
� Underline the connection between adidas and Innervisions
Mandatory:
� Credible adidas mention in the event communication on Innervisions� Facebook pages, includes @-
mention and hashtags
� Credible integration and visibility of the adidas logo in photo and video assets
Assets:
� Digital event announcement/promotion
� Image of tour T-Shirt
� Documentation/behind the scenes shots of the Innervisions team wearing adidas
� Location Shots
� Wrap Up Video

Page 17
p. 17
COMMUNICATION � POTENTIAL CONTENT/TIMING
LOST IN A MOMENT IN BRAZIL
7. / 8. July: Arrival date Sao Paulo
Photo from the arrival, team potentially wearing adidas
Platform: Innervisions FB
8. July: Semi Final in Belo Horizonte
Photo in the stadium, team potentially wearing adidas
Platform: adidas outlet TBD
9. July: Sao Paulo
Photo in the stadium, team potentially wearing adidas
Platform: adidas outlet TBD
10. July: LIAM event in Sao Paulo
Image from the location, event and team, potential adidas integration
Platform: LIAM & �me FB + adidas outlet TBD
11. July: LIAM event at Warung
Image from the location, event and team, potential adidas integration
Platform: LIAM & Henrik Schwarz FB + adidas outlet TBD
